Call NumberX-32499CreatorCarter, C. W.Datecirca 1870SummarySeated studio portrait of an unidentified Native American (Paiute) man. He wears a two strand, beaded choker and a breechcloth; his long hair is loose. He sits on a sheepskin blanket.Physical Description1 photoprint on stereo card ; 16 x 8 cm (6 1/2 x 3 in.)Born-Digital or AnalogAnalogSubjectIndians of North America--19th centuryPaiute Indians--19th centuryCollectionPhotographs - Western HistoryRelated MaterialImage File: ZZR710032499Type of MaterialPhotographic printsPortrait photographsStereographsOriginal Material Found in CollectionCarter's celebrated Indian stereoscopic views.NotesCondition: Spots on print. Printed on back of card: "Carter's View Emporium, East Temple Street, Salt Lake City. U.T. Orders by mail promptly filled."; Title printed on front of stereo card. Vintage photographic print.
